These dynamic responses may be classified into effective/ ineffective or … morning faber primer classicWeb• adequate exercise or physical activity • a balanced and healthy diet • medical compliance (e.g. taking medications as prescribed) Sense of Purpose • meaningful involvement in work, education, or other roles (e.g. parenting) •understanding of personal values, and living in morning faber pianoWebMar 15, 2024 · The basic meaning of the word "sublimation" is "to change form". In psychology, sublimation is a technique used to channel socially unacceptable behaviors or impulses into positive or at least socially acceptable actions. Depending on the situation, it may be a mature and healthy way of handling troublesome urges. morning face memeWebThe psychoeducation portion describes what protective factors are, along with several practical examples.
